Abstract

This paper proposes a new approach to implement Frequency Selective Surfaces (FSSs) with sharp transition edges and almost flat bandpass responses. The design is suitable for submillimetre wave and terahertz applications. The proposed structure exhibits a low insertion loss in the desired band. The structure is realized by combining bandstop and bandpass FSS structures on the same plane. By cascading more than one layers of surfaces, separated by dielectric slabs, the response with the desired flat passband characteristics can be achieved. The structure is polarization independent and exhibits low insertion loss at the passband around 170 GHz.
